**SUMMARY:**
BlackBerry is seeking a dynamic Senior Security Operations Engineer who thrives in an environment that demands constant adaptation and improvement. This role requires someone who can seamlessly pivot between operational response and engineering improvements - investigating complex security alerts one moment and automating similar cases the next. You'll transform manual processes into automated workflows, convert successful threat hunts into persistent detection rules, and continuously enhance our security capabilities. This position sits at the critical intersection of day-to-day security operations and strategic capability advancement.
**RESPONSIBILITIES:**
* Operational Excellence & Engineering Improvement:
o Triage and investigate complex security alerts while identifying opportunities for automation
o Convert manual investigation steps into automated enrichment and response workflows
o Transform successful threat hunting techniques into persistent detection rules
o Build and deploy custom detection logic based on emerging threat intelligence
* Continuous Advancement:
o Constantly evaluate security tool effectiveness and implement enhancements
o Develop SOAR playbooks to automate routine investigations and responses
o Create metrics to measure operational efficiency and security effectiveness
o Implement feedback loops to continuously refine detection and response capabilities
* Collaborative Leadership:
o Drive knowledge sharing across the security team on new detection methods
o Partner with infrastructure teams to improve security visibility
o Mentor team members on automation techniques and detection engineering
o Communicate complex security findings to technical and non-technical stakeholders

The Jewish Security Network (JSN) of Greater Toronto seeks to hire qualified and dedicated staff to run the Security Operations Centre (SOC). The successful candidates will play a vital role in ensuring the safety and protection of the Toronto Jewish community by supporting the operations of the 24/7 command centre, working within a dynamic team of support staff.
Reporting to the Manager, Security Operations Centre, SOC Operators will serve as the first point of contact for all incoming calls for support and field intelligence reports. Through monitoring a wide array of digital assets via centralized software and phone hotlines, SOC Operators will synthesize large amounts of critical information quickly, coordinate routine and emergency incident communications, and create comprehensive records of security-related incidents.
Responsibilities:
- Operate the SOC on a shift-basis using sophisticated technology and supporting assets
- Manage incidents as they arise, manage appropriate responses, and conduct detailed record keeping
- Provide direct support to Jewish institutions, agencies, and/or personnel during emergencies
- Tend to crises using a set of pre-determined protocols, working as part of the SOC and the larger JSN team
- Coordinate with other internal and external security assets as needed
- Attend regular meetings and trainings, and assist with peer-to-peer training sessions
- Regularly conduct drills of the system, manage technical troubleshooting, and any other maintenance activities as assigned
- Assist JSN with event security as needed
- Work on a rotating shift schedule, including nights, weekends, and holidays, to ensure the SOC is operational 24/7
